What is Mental Illness?
Mental illness is disease, dysfunction, or disruption of the brain, leading to negative thoughts and behaviors. There are several types of mental illness and each can impact a person differently.

Paying for La Grange Mental Health Rehab
Nothing in life is free, and mental healthcare is no exception. The cost of housing, medication, therapy, and all other aspects of recovery can add up. Someone has to pay them. In the United States, the most common method of paying for any type of health care is insurance. However, this isn’t the only option. Here is an overview of all of the ways to pay for mental healthcare:
- Private Insurance can be purchased through your employer or your spouse/parent’s employer. You can also sign up for your own private insurance plan directly through a private insurance provider.
- Subsidized Private Insurance is available through the Healthcare Marketplace to individuals who have an income below a certain threshold, yet are not eligible for medicare/medicaid.
- Medicare - A government-funded healthcare option available to individuals over the age of 65.
- Medicaid - A government-funded healthcare option available to low-income individuals and families.Medicare/Medicaid- Government-funded healthcare options for those below a certain income or over the age of 65.
- Cash Pay] - Those who have the financial means may pay for their mental health treatment La Grange out-of-pocket. People who can self-pay - but not all at once - may ask about a payment plan or line of credit.
- Scholarships - Some mental health providers La Grange offer a scholarship for people who display a great yearning and commitment to getting better, but do not have the therapy.
- “Free” Programs - Private and public not-for-profit organizations dedicate funds to provide mental health services to lower income individuals in their community. Unfortunately, it is common to see a long waitlist in areas with a greater need for these services.
